Three Seniors Attacked By Angry Squirrel At Senior Living Facility In Deltona, Florida

One victim bitten on forehead

Phyllis Thrush shows photographers her bandaged arm after she was attacked by an angry squirrel (News 13 image)

DELTONA, FLORIDA —Phyllis Thrush was sitting on a swing outside her Deltona senior living facility, enjoying the cool weather last week, when a squirrel suddenly jumped on her arm.

But this one wasn’t friendly.

“I was trying to get rid of him. And I have 11 incisions on this arm from it,” said Thrush, as she held out her arm.

But the attack didn’t end with her. She ran into the Sterling Court Gracious Retirement Living facility — with the squirrel right on her tail.

Thrush said Friday that the rodent then attacked another resident and a worker at the facility.
